National housebuilder Bellway, which has several local developments, says Government-backed schemes to boost the housing market had helped to push up sales.

The company, whose ten Yorkshire developments include sites at Edison Fields in Guiseley and Wellesley Grange, Pudsey, says such schemes accounted for a significant proportion of higher site visitor numbers and sales.

Ross Clarkson, regional sales manager, said: “Both NewBuy and Help to Buy have had a real impact. Visitor numbers across our UK developments are up by 27 per cent from 101 per week in 2012 to 128 in the year to July 2013, while we have taken 830 reservations using Help to Buy in the four months since the first phase was introduced on April 1.”

Bellway sold 5,652 homes in the year to July, 8.2 per cent more than the previous year.
